Saint Clement School is Hiring a 3rd Grade Teacher Near Chicago, IL

The 3rd grade teacher will be in a self-contained classroom teaching all subject. We have two sections of 3rd grade.

Teaching in one of the Archdiocese of Chicago Catholic Elementary Schools is a rewarding experience for anyone who believes in the power of education and the strength of faith. As one of the largest private school systems in the nation with approximately 200 schools across Cook and Lake Counties, we are not just committed to our students’ success, but also your professional and spiritual success. With a wide range of positions and school locations, we offer our teachers the flexibility and resources they need to succeed at our award-winning schools.

The teacher is directly accountable to the principal, the Office of Catholic Schools, and the local school. The teacher cooperates with the principal and staff in providing an educational environment that promotes the ministry of Catholic education.

The Archdiocese of Chicago complies with all laws concerning nondiscrimination in employment. We do not unlawfully discriminate on the basis of race, religion, color, sex, national origin, marital status, age, unfavorable discharge from military service, arrest record, or mental or physical handicap unrelated to ability to perform the duties of the position. It is our policy to offer reasonable accommodations for the special needs of otherwise handicapped individuals. We seek innovators, collaborators and problem-solvers who believe that socio-economic status should not determine access to or achievement in this global economy. Minorities are encouraged to apply.

Saint Clement is a Catholic school serving grades pre-k3 through eighth. We are located in the heart of Lincoln Park within the Archdiocese of Chicago. We follow a 10-month academic calendar with paid Christmas and Easter breaks, holidays, sick days, in-house professional development, and Archdiocesan salary and benefits.

The ideal candidate has experience teaching in an elementary classroom and working collaboratively with other teachers.
